For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public school serving 305 students in 44084, OH.
The top-ranked public school in 44084, OH is Rock Creek Elementary School. Overall testing rank is based on a school's combined math and reading proficiency test score ranking.
Public school in zipcode 44084 have an average math proficiency score of 62% (versus the Ohio public school average of 55%), and reading proficiency score of 57% (versus the 60% statewide average). Schools in 44084, OH have an average ranking of 5/10, which is in the bottom 50% of Ohio public schools.
Minority enrollment is 10%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the Ohio public school average of 34% (majority Black).
